Bistort Polygonum bistorta (Polygonaceae) Perennial Snakeroot, Easter ledges
Extensive colonies of bistort are to be found in the north of England and in
Scotland, in areas where the plant was mainly used in Easter pudding recipes. It

Herb Garden month by month
Mix with nettle tops, young dandelion and lady's mantle leaves, boil and strain to
make the traditional herb pudding known as Easter Ledges. Serve it as a
vegetable accompaniment to meat DILL (Anethum graveolens – Umbelliferae)

Compendium of Herbal Plants
A traditional pudding, knownas Easter ledges, is stillmade fromtheyoungleaves in
Cumbria and York shire and the plant has been known by this name. It remains
apopularherbal remedy, especially for diarrhoea andthroatandmouth infections.
